AMSI schools rise to UAE's call of National Sports Day
Last Update: Wednesday, November 25, 2015 : 17:56 (+4GMT)
Dubai, United Arab Emirates (November 25, 2015): International School of Arts and Sciences (ISAS) and Al Mawakeb Schools in Al Garhoud; and Al Barsha joined the nationwide celebration for the first ever UAE National Sports Day on November 25. A number of activities were planned on the day to impart the importance of sportsmanship and fitness amongst students within and outside the school premises, including a mini marathon for Grade 3 & 4 at Al Barsha Park, Zumba Fitness workshops, and volleyball, basketball and soccer matches where students competed with teachers and alumni.
The dedicated day for sports was launched by Mohammed Ibrahim Al Mahmoud, Vice President of the General Authority for Youth and Sports Welfare along with Saeed Hareb, Secretary General of the Dubai Sports Council, in Abu Dhabi on September 29 this year. Schools, individuals and corporate institutions were urged to gather together for the first edition under the theme “UAE Unites Us.”
“By participating in the 1st UAE National Sports Day, AMSI schools aims to champion the role that sports can play in a student’s life, strengthening physical and mental well-being whilst at the same time reinforcing bonds through competitive spirit,” said Omar Hatoum, Principal, Al Mawakeb School Al Garhoud on the sidelines of the event.
AMSI believes in the importance of extending a child’s education beyond the classroom and contributing to the nation’s vision of developing responsible, creative, and healthy students for national and global success.
